How to Choose the Right Nanny Service for Your Family

Start by defining your care needs: do you need occasional evening coverage, full-time support, or something in between? Consider whether you prefer a direct caregiver relationship or an agency that handles screening and placement. Look at the service area—some providers focus on specific suburbs like Sammamish or Bellevue, while others cover the broader Seattle region. Check for certifications like CPR/First Aid and ask about experience with children of similar ages. Finally, think about the level of flexibility you require, such as in-call versus out-call care, and whether you want a short-term contract or a long-term commitment. By matching these factors to what each service offers, you'll find the right fit for your family.
